Comprehending Door and Window Types
When thinking about windows and door replacement, it is essential to comprehend the numerous options readily available. Here's a breakdown of common types:
Door Types
| Type | Description | Advantages |
|---|---|---|
| Entry Doors | The primary entrance of the home, typically made from wood or fiberglass | Enhanced energy performance and security |
| Patio Doors | Sliding or hinged doors that cause outside areas | Enhanced natural light and outdoor gain access to |
| French Doors | Elegant double doors that can open inward or outside | Visual appeal and versatile placement |
| Storm Doors | Extra layer of defense installed over exterior doors | Improved insulation and toughness |
Window Types
| Type | Description | Advantages |
|---|---|---|
| Double-Hung Windows | Two operable sashes for ventilation | Easy to tidy and versatile ventilation |
| Casement Windows | Hinged on one side, open outside | Good ventilation and unobstructed views |
| Sliding Windows | Operate by sliding side-to-side | Space-saving and simple to run |
| Bay Windows | Job outwards from the home, providing a window seat | Includes space and natural light |
Benefits of Door and Window Replacement
Investing in the replacement of windows and doors can yield numerous advantages:
Energy Efficiency: New doors and windows typically come with advanced insulation functions and low-emissivity (Low-E) glass coatings that minimize heating & cooling costs.
Improved Curb Appeal: Updated doors and windows improve the general look of a home, significantly increasing curb appeal and home worth.
Improved Security: Many contemporary models include advanced locking mechanisms and long lasting products, providing increased security against burglaries.
Sound Reduction: Replacement windows can create a quieter indoor environment by effectively obstructing outside noise.
Minimized Maintenance: Modern materials such as vinyl and fiberglass require less upkeep compared to conventional wood.
When to Consider Replacement
Knowing when to replace windows and doors is essential for house owners. Indicators consist of:
- Visible Damage: Cracks, chips, or warping can jeopardize the effectiveness of windows and doors.
- Drafts: Noticing drafts around doors and windows can show failing seals and insulation.
- Increasing Energy Bills: Increasing energy costs, particularly during severe temperature levels, might point to ineffective windows and doors.
- Challenging Operation: Difficulty in opening or closing doors and windows is an indication of malfunctioning hardware or warping.

FAQs
What is the typical cost of windows and door replacement?
The average cost can differ substantially based upon door Window replacement or window type, products, and labor. Property owners can expect to pay anywhere from ₤ 200 to ₤ 2,500 per window and ₤ 500 to ₤ 3,000 for doors.
For how long does the replacement process take?
The time required depends upon the variety of doors and windows being changed. A single window or door setup may take a couple of hours, while a full-home replacement might take a number of days.
Can I set up new windows myself?
While DIY installation is possible, it needs ability and experience. Working with a professional is typically recommended for best results and warranty coverage.

What are Low-E windows?
Low-E (low emissivity) windows are created to reduce heat transfer, keeping homes cooler in summertime and warmer in winter, hence improving energy efficiency.
